Long COVID Treatments

Long COVID is a condition that some people experience after being infected with COVID-19. While many individuals recover from COVID-19 within a few weeks, others may continue to experience symptoms for a longer period. The symptoms can vary from person to person. Common symptoms include persistent fatigue, shortness of breath, chest pain, brain fog (trouble concentrating or remembering things), muscle and joint pain, and a lingering cough. People with long COVID may also experience headaches, loss of taste or smell, sleep difficulties, and mood changes. Hyperbaric Oxygen Therapy for Long COVID

Hyperbaric oxygen therapy (HBOT) is a treatment that involves breathing pure oxygen in a pressurized chamber. While researchers are still investigating the use of HBOT for long COVID, the evidence shows its benefits for the symptoms.

Furthermore, in HBOT, the increased atmospheric pressure allows the lungs to gather more oxygen than they would under normal conditions. This oxygen-rich environment can promote healing and provide various physiological effects in the body.

How can HBOT help those with long COVID?

Increased oxygen supply: Long COVID can cause symptoms like fatigue, brain fog, and shortness of breath. HBOT provides a higher concentration of oxygen, which improves oxygen delivery to organs, tissues, and cells. This mechanism has been shown to alleviate the associated symptoms.

Anti-inflammatory effects: COVID-19 triggers an immune response that can result in inflammation throughout the body. Studies have demonstrated that HBOT possesses anti-inflammatory properties, aiding in the reduction of virus-induced inflammation and alleviating associated symptoms.

Tissue healing and repair: Some individuals with long COVID experience persistent muscle and joint pain. HBOT can enhance the body’s healing process by increasing oxygen levels in damaged tissues. This helps in aiding in tissue repair and reducing pain.

There are many studies on the healing benefits of HBOT with excellent results. In one such study, repeated HBOT sessions found that HBOT significantly accelerated wound healing in the diabetic rats compared to the control group. The researchers observed that the HBOT-treated rats exhibited increased micro vessel density (indicating improved blood flow) and reduced overexpression of transforming growth factor-beta (TGF-β), a factor involved in tissue fibrosis. These changes suggested that HBOT enhanced the healing process by promoting angiogenesis (formation of new blood vessels) and reducing excessive scarring.

Neurological support: Long COVID can lead to neurological symptoms like brain fog, memory problems, and sleep difficulties. HBOT has been studied in various neurological conditions, such as depression, and may potentially enhance brain function and improve cognitive abilities.

Using HBOT and Photobiomodulation Together


In addition to Hyperbaric Oxygen Therapy, our office also offers Photobiomodulation (PBM). PBM, also known as Red Light Therapy, is a non-invasive treatment that uses specific wavelengths of light to stimulate healing in the body. It works by shining light onto the skin, and cells absorb this light energy, resulting in various positive effects.

How PBM can help those with Long COVID:

  1. Cellular energy boost: The light used in photobiomodulation penetrates into the cells and interacts with mitochondria, which are like tiny powerhouses within our cells. This interaction can enhance the production of adenosine triphosphate (ATP), which is the energy currency that cells use to carry out their functions. By increasing cellular energy, photobiomodulation helps cells perform their tasks more efficiently, including the healing processes.
  2. Reduced inflammation: Similar to HBOT, Photobiomodulation has shown the ability to help the symptoms of long COVID. It does this by regulating the immune response, reducing inflammation, and promoting a more balanced healing environment. Overall this helps greatly with immune support.
  3. Enhanced circulation: Light energy from PBM can stimulate the formation of new blood vessels, a process called angiogenesis. This increased blood flow can deliver more oxygen and nutrients to the damaged tissues, while also removing waste products more effectively. Improved circulation can aid in tissue repair and regeneration.
  4. Pain relief: Photobiomodulation can also have analgesic effects by reducing pain signals in the body. It can help block pain receptors, decrease nerve sensitivity, and promote the release of endorphins, which are natural pain-relieving chemicals in the body. This can provide relief from both acute and chronic pain.
